summ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2025-04-02Bump the minimum CMake version to 3.20.Sadie Powell
This should hopefully prevent us from being burned by CMake dropping old version compatibility for a long time.
2025-04-02Merge branch '2.0' into 2.1.Sadie Powell
2025-04-02Fix building on old versions of RHEL.Sadie Powell
2025-04-02Fix building on CMake 4.Sadie Powell
This is a partial backport from 2.1.
2025-04-01Refactor and document the rest of the SASL header.Sadie Powell
2025-04-01Bump the minimum CMake version in the docs.Sadie Powell
2025-04-01Bump for 2.1.14-git.Sadie Powell
2025-04-01Release 2.1.13.Sadie Powell
2025-03-31Move SASL::IdentifyRequest to ns_sasl.Sadie Powell
This is only useful for plain authentication and doesn't need to be in the header.
2025-03-30Update the changelogs.Sadie Powell
2025-03-30Execute SQL updates atomically.Sadie Powell
If the Serialize call alters any tables they would have previously been missed here.
2025-03-30Use insert_or_assign when creating ChannelInfo instances.Sadie Powell
2025-03-30Refuse to import data that already exists in db_atheme.Sadie Powell
2025-03-30Reference accounts in the database by their id not their nick.Sadie Powell
2025-03-30Add NickAlias::FindId.Sadie Powell
2025-03-26Initialize ChannelInfo in the Modern C++ way.Sadie Powell
2025-03-26Initialize Channel in the Modern C++ way.Sadie Powell
2025-03-26Add a typedef for the serializable id.Sadie Powell
2025-03-26Initialize the db_flatfile LoadData stream reference from the ctor.Sadie Powell
2025-03-26Update the change logs.Sadie Powell
2025-03-26Add the db_json module.Sadie Powell
2025-03-22Fix a missing format argument in ns_maxemail.Sadie Powell
2025-03-22Use a plural form translation for the ns_maxemail error.Sadie Powell
2025-03-22Read the ns_maxemail limit as unsigned instead of int.Sadie Powell
2025-03-22Merge branch '2.0' into 2.1.Sadie Powell
2025-03-22Fix ns_maxemail miscounting email addresses in some cases.Sadie Powell
2025-03-22Update more messages to use gettext plural forms.Sadie Powell
2025-03-22Fix a semicolon that was missing from the previous commit.Sadie Powell
2025-03-22Fix an unclear message in gl_queue.Sadie Powell
2025-03-22Deduplicate requirename code in os_shutdown.Sadie Powell
2025-03-22Document the migration path for removed config options.Sadie Powell
Also resort the config changelog so it is listed alphabetically.
2025-03-22Document the default value for new config options in the changelog.Sadie Powell
2025-03-22Update the changelogs.Sadie Powell
2025-03-22Allow customising the length at which lines are wrapped after.Sadie Powell
Closes #485.
2025-03-19Improve logging about the protocol module on startup.Sadie Powell
2025-03-19Merge branch '2.0' into 2.1.Sadie Powell
2025-03-19Use a set instead of a vector for storing memo ignores.Sadie Powell
2025-03-19Make it clear that an ignore list is for memos in ms_ignore.Sadie Powell
Closes #484.
2025-03-17RPC::service is not necessary anymore.Sadie Powell
2025-03-17Switch RPC event registration to use the service system.Sadie Powell
2025-03-17Simplify the requirename logic.Sadie Powell
2025-03-16Improve the error reporting in os_shutdown.Sadie Powell
2025-03-16Update author list.Sadie Powell
2025-03-16Import a slightly modified version of mkauthors from InspIRCd.Sadie Powell
2025-03-16Update the mailmap.Sadie Powell
2025-03-15Move the RPC service interface to the RPC header.Sadie Powell
2025-03-15Fix getting the IP of a user in CommandSource.Sadie Powell
2025-03-15Add NickCore::FindId for finding an account by its id.Sadie Powell
2025-03-15Use custom-cloak when setting the SASL hostname too.Sadie Powell
2025-03-14Refactor the InspIRCd METADATA handler to actually be readable.Sadie Powell